Hardcopy: Access to the Rules & Guidelines helps to identify new opportunities to leverage the ACH Network to meet customer’s needs while maintaining a clear understanding of network requirements.
The Rules include the legal framework for the ACH Network and the basic obligations of each ACH Network participant. Additionally, the included appendices contain details on Rules enforcement, annual audit requirements, a complete table of return reason codes, and formatting specifications.
The Guidelines expand on the Rules, providing complete discussions of each ACH Network participant type and its role and responsibilities, detailed overviews of the Standard Entry Class Codes, and use-case examples in special topic areas, such as Third-Party Service Providers.

Electronic Publication: Designed to assist Financial Institutions, both RDFIs and ODFIs, in addressing ACH risk, this workbook covers risk obligations as defined in OCC Bulletin 2006- 39, ACH Risk Management Guidance, the FFIEC Retail Payment Systems IT Examination Handbook and current ACH Rules. Chapters include System and Controls, Credit Risk, High-Risk Activities, Compliance Risk, Third-Party Service Providers, Fraud Risk, Operational and Transaction Risk, and Information Technology Risk. Recent updates address data security, personnel practices, physical security, operational controls, credit risk related to Originator due diligence and Business Continuity planning and testing. By completing user-friendly worksheets, this workbook will identify strengths and weaknesses in your existing ACH risk management program and assist with the development of a comprehensive risk management program. Hardcopy: The newly updated 9th edition offers essential insights into Nacha’s strategies for identifying and mitigating risks associated with ACH payments. This publication provides comprehensive recommendations for developing an effective risk management program tailored for organizations involved in ACH transactions. Importantly, the threats to ACH payments are not unique to the ACH Network; the lessons learned can be applied to create a holistic payments risk management program. The edition includes the latest 2024 Rules focusing on credit push fraud and offers methods to address evolving fraud tactics. Additionally, real-world case studies in each chapter illustrate practical applications of the concepts discussed, helping organizations evaluate and enhance their risk management practices.

Electronic Publication: The Third-Party Sender ACH Risk Assessment Workbook is designed to assist Third-Party Senders of all types in addressing their ACH risk. Content of the Workbook includes risk obligations as defined in the OCC Bulletin 2006-39, ACH Risk Management Guidance, the FFIEC Retail Payments Systems' IT Examination Handbook, FFIEC Guidance to Internet Banking and the current Nacha Rules. By answering yes, no, or not applicable, this Workbook will identify strengths and weaknesses in your existing ACH risk management program. Individual chapters address System and Controls, Credit Risk, Compliance Risk, High-Risk Activities, Third-Party Service Provider Risk, Operational & Transaction Risk and Information Technology Risk. EPCOR’s Third-Party Sender ACH Risk Assessment Workbook guides you in evaluating the Third-Party Sender’s risks by asking thought-provoking questions about its current ACH policies, procedures and processes.
